Description

Simple, minimalist low profile (3mm) mouse pad that you can assemble using any fabric (I used an old bed sheet).

Files includes a pad and mounting fasteners with several different fabric thickness tolerances (from 0.1mm to 0.6mm). 
I recommend using the smallest possible tolerance fastener to ensure the fabric is clamped tightly. This will ensure the fabric is stretched tightly and the mouse will move smoothly.

 

Mounting fastener has a slight chamfer so you can cut the fabric evenly, ensuring aesthetic appearance:

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Assembly order:
1. Place the fabric on the pad.
2. Press the fastener into the pad tightening the fabric. (You will need to use force, I recommend use tool for this, even a hammer so that the fabric is pressed tightly).
3. Cut off excess fabric using chamfered edge of the fastener.

Printing settings:

There is no special requirements, use your favourite material and printing settings.
I used PETG, 0.4 nozzle, 0.2mm layer height, 2 outlines, 40% infill.
